public interface NcmEngRetBuilder extends TaggedObject
Modifier and Type | Interface and Description |
---|---|
static class |
NcmEngRetBuilder.EngageRetractTypes
Available types for engage/retract in surface contouring
|
Modifier and Type | Method and Description |
---|---|
NcmEngRetBuilder.EngageRetractTypes |
engageRetractType()
Returns the type of engage/retract
License requirements: None. |
InheritableToolDepBuilder |
heightBuilder()
Returns the engage/retract height builder
License requirements: None. |
InheritableToolDepBuilder |
lengthBuilder()
Returns the engage/retract length builder
License requirements: None. |
double |
rampAngle()
Returns the engage/retract ramp angle
License requirements: None. |
InheritableToolDepBuilder |
safeClearanceBuilder()
Returns the engage/retract safe clearance builder
License requirements: None. |
void |
setEngageRetractType(NcmEngRetBuilder.EngageRetractTypes newValue)
License requirements: cam_base ("CAM BASE") . |
void |
setRampAngle(double newValue)
License requirements: cam_base ("CAM BASE") . |
void |
setSwingAngle(double newValue)
License requirements: cam_base ("CAM BASE") . |
double |
swingAngle()
Returns the engage/retract swing angle
License requirements: None. |
printTestData, printTestData, tag, tagValue
NcmEngRetBuilder.EngageRetractTypes engageRetractType() throws NXException, RemoteException
NXException
RemoteException
void setEngageRetractType(NcmEngRetBuilder.EngageRetractTypes newValue) throws NXException, RemoteException
newValue
- the new valueNXException
RemoteException
InheritableToolDepBuilder lengthBuilder() throws NXException, RemoteException
NXException
RemoteException
InheritableToolDepBuilder heightBuilder() throws NXException, RemoteException
NXException
RemoteException
InheritableToolDepBuilder safeClearanceBuilder() throws NXException, RemoteException
NXException
RemoteException
double swingAngle() throws NXException, RemoteException
NXException
RemoteException
void setSwingAngle(double newValue) throws NXException, RemoteException
newValue
- the swing angleNXException
RemoteException
double rampAngle() throws NXException, RemoteException
NXException
RemoteException
void setRampAngle(double newValue) throws NXException, RemoteException
newValue
- the ramp angleNXException
RemoteException
Copyright 2017 Siemens Product Lifecycle Management Software Inc. All Rights Reserved.